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of attic water extraction can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ors in your attic can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ore these odors, they can be a sign of a bigger problem.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of leaking pipes or roof damage. Don’t wait, these stains can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age in your attic can be a sign of leaking pipes roof damage or storm dam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th in your attic can be a sign of water damage or high humidity. Don’t ignore these signs, mold growth can lead to health risks and even financial losses.
Leaks Around Your Roof Vents
Leaks around your roof vents can be a sign of roof damage or storm dam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even structural damage.
Visible Puddles of Water
Visible puddles of water in your attic can be a sign of leaking pipes roof damage or storm dam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Attic Water Extraction Cost in Gilbert, AZ
The cost of attic water extraction in Gilbert, AZ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work closely with you to provide a customized estimate based on your specific needs.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Extraction | $500-$2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Monitoring and Reconstruction | $2,000-$10,000 | Size of affected area, type of reconstruction needed |
| Free Estimates | $0-$500 | Size of affected area, complexity of damage |
